A1230 Mercury slip ring
The rotary joint is manufactured using special sealing, insulation and conductive technology.
Its shell is made of aluminum alloy or stainless steel and is suitable for the transmission and connection of electrical signals and power of any rotating body.
The fluctuation resistance is extremely small and there is no noise.
The contact resistance is less than 1 milliohm.
It does not require maintenance and is more durable than traditional brush slip rings, with a higher cost performance.
